RSA 162-C:6 Purpose; Management.
Title: XII - PUBLIC SAFETY AND WELFARE
Chapter: 162-C - COUNCIL ON RESOURCES AND DEVELOPMENT
I. The general court recognizes that in order to maintain New Hampshire's distinctive quality of life, strong economic growth must be balanced with responsible conservation initiatives, and that the history of conservation in New Hampshire has been marked by cooperation among government, business, individuals, and conservation organizations. The general court further recognizes the strong traditions of both public and private land ownership and use, and the need to respect investments in the conservation of natural resource lands in the state for the perpetual use of the people of New Hampshire.
